Young Love: The Sparks Ignite (Season 1, Episode 1)
Rip and Beth’s relationship started long before Yellowstone’s timeline. Flashbacks show us a teenage Rip, the tough, broken boy taken in by John Dutton, and a young Beth, wild and rebellious even then. Beth flirted with Rip in that bold, no-nonsense way that only she can, and the two quickly developed a connection.
Of course, young love wasn’t easy for these two. Between Beth’s emotional trauma and Rip’s dark past, their early years were more Romeo and Juliet than rom-com. Still, it was clear from the start: these two were meant for each other—like whiskey and a campfire.

The Reunion: Beth and Rip Reconnect (Season 1)
Fast-forward to the Yellowstone pilot, and Beth and Rip are officially grown-ups—though their chemistry is just as electric as ever. Beth returns to the ranch, immediately putting Rip on his heels with her sharp wit and unfiltered honesty. (Seriously, who else could make Rip Wheeler blush?)
Their reunion was intense, to say the least. One minute they were trading insults; the next, they were locking lips. And thus began the rollercoaster that is Beth and Rip’s modern-day romance. As Beth would say: “Buckle up, cowboy.”
Rip’s Loyalty: “You Belong to Me” (Season 2)
If there’s one thing Rip Wheeler is known for, it’s his unwavering loyalty to Beth. Season 2 gave us one of the couple’s most iconic moments when Rip laid it all out for Beth. After years of pining, he finally told her, “You belong to me.”

The Proposal: A Ring for the Ages (Season 3)
By Season 3, Rip and Beth were officially the couple to root for. And when Rip proposed? It was everything fans had hoped for—and then some. Forget elaborate speeches or candlelit dinners; Rip popped the question in his no-frills, straight-to-the-point way.
But let’s not forget the real MVP here: the ring. Rip gave Beth his mother’s wedding ring, a gesture so touching it even had Beth tearing up. (Though knowing Beth, she probably cried while sipping bourbon and insulting Jamie. Balance is key.)
The Wedding: Chaos Meets Romance (Season 4)
Beth and Rip’s wedding was exactly what you’d expect: chaotic, spontaneous, and completely unforgettable. In true Beth fashion, she kidnapped a priest, dragged him to the ranch, and demanded he marry them on the spot. Rip didn’t even blink—he just went along with it because, well, that’s what you do when you love Beth Dutton.

The ceremony was simple but beautiful. Beth wore a slinky gold dress, Rip looked dashing as ever, and the two exchanged vows with the mountains as their backdrop. It was messy, it was unconventional, and it was perfect.
Life as a Married Couple: The Dutton Drama Continues (Season 5A)
Marriage didn’t exactly mellow these two out. Season 5A saw Beth and Rip navigating life as husband and wife—which, for them, involved plenty of drama. Between Beth’s never-ending feud with Jamie and the constant threats to the Dutton ranch, there was little time for newlywed bliss.
But through it all, Rip remained Beth’s rock. Whether she was plotting revenge or tearing someone to shreds with her words, Rip was right there by her side, calm and steady as ever. A Fresh Start: Planning Their Own Ranch (Season 5B Finale)
In the series finale, Rip and Beth made the life-changing decision to buy their own, smaller ranch. After years of fighting to protect the Yellowstone ranch, they finally realized they needed to carve out a little peace for themselves. It was a bittersweet moment—leaving the ranch was no small step—but it was also a hopeful one.

The Future: A Spinoff on the Horizon?
Just when we thought we’d said goodbye to Beth and Rip, news broke that the couple might be getting their own spinoff. According to Deadline, Kelly Reilly and Cole Hauser are set to reprise their roles in a yet-to-be-named series.
